Default Need help with picking an exhaust....

So I was running a Gibson dual exhaust (aluminzed steel) for a year and a half and I got rear ended a few days ago....jeep is totally 100% fine but the exhaust hangers on the mufflers bent so I need a new one... the Gibson isn't that old but is already fairly rusty so I was think of going with the same one and painting it black.... or going with the stainless version.... or trying the dynomax 39510 super turbo muffler since its on sale for just under $150 on amazon... I would love that one but I dont want to get an exhaust that sounds a lot quiter or anything and plus since its so much cheaper it gives me extra money for some other new jeep accesories :P so what are your thoughts....anyone run that dynomax one before?

Check out 39528 too. This one is SS all the way around. The 39510 has an aluminized muffler with a SS cover.
